FLOWERY BRANCH, Ga. -- Kirk Cousins was not in attendance Tuesday for the Atlanta Falcons' first practice of voluntary organized team activities.
Falcons coach Raheem Morris said that he did not see Cousins around the facility Tuesday. The quarterback has been around a bit this spring. Offensive coordinator Zac Robinson said last week that Cousins has been with the team a handful of days.
Cousins has made it clear to the Falcons that he would like to be a starter in the league this season. But that won't come to fruition in Atlanta, with the team completely behind second-year quarterback Michael Penix Jr.
